Attorney Profiles W. RAYMOND JOHNSON III, Esq.
Ray Johnson is an experienced, aggressive attorney who has more than a decade in the personal injury field. Ray grew-up in Oregon and moved to Arizona when he was 23 years old. He finished his undergraduate collegiate work at Brigham Young University in Utah and then went on to achieve his Juris Doctorate at Rutgers University School of Law in Camden, NJ. While in law school, Ray clerked for a federal district court judge in the Southern Judicial District of New Jersey. Ray was admitted in 1999 to the Supreme Court of Arizona and to the Federal District Court of the United States. Currently, Ray is a member of the American Bar Association, the American Association for Justice and the Arizona Trial Lawyers Association.
